About Automotive Engine & Transmission Seals
Automotive engine and transmission seals are dynamic and static sealing elements that retain oil and lubricant and exclude dirt and moisture at rotating shafts and mating joints in engines, gearboxes, axles and transfer cases. They are used wherever a crankshaft, camshaft, input or output shaft passes through a housing, or where covers and cases meet, preventing lubricant loss and contamination over the life of the drivetrain. The dominant type is the rotary shaft (radial lip) seal, with a spring-energised elastomer lip running on a hardened, ground shaft; related items include valve-stem seals, O-rings, cover gaskets and combined cassette seals. Rotary shaft seals commonly follow DIN 3760 and DIN 3761 dimensional and design references, with O-rings to ISO 3601, and selection driven by shaft diameter, housing bore, speed, temperature and the lubricant. Elastomer grades are chosen for the fluid and temperature: NBR for general oil duty, HNBR and FKM (Viton type) for higher temperature and aggressive oils, with PTFE lips for high-speed or dry-start service and silicone or ACM where specified; lip hardness is given in Shore A and the operating temperature range stated. Configuration covers single or double lip, with or without dust lip, metal-cased or rubber-covered OD, and the spring type, all matched to shaft surface finish and run-out.
